Who Is Adrienne Rodriguez?
Adrienne Rodriguez is best known as the third wife of James Brown, the celebrated musician often called the “Godfather of Soul.” Their marriage lasted for more than a decade and drew significant media attention because of repeated reports of domestic violence, police involvement, and legal proceedings.
Unlike her famous husband, Rodriguez did not build a widely documented public career of her own. Although some modern biographies describe her as a singer, songwriter, or musician, those claims are not consistently supported by reliable contemporary sources. As a result, many aspects of her life before and outside her marriage remain private or unverified.
Her story continues to attract interest because it reflects both the personal challenges behind one of music’s greatest careers and the experiences of someone whose identity became closely linked to a globally recognized celebrity.

Marriage to James Brown
Adrienne Rodriguez married James Brown in 1984 during a period when Brown remained one of the biggest names in American music. His influence stretched far beyond soul music, shaping funk, hip-hop, rhythm and blues, and popular music around the world.
Their marriage soon became the focus of intense media attention. News reports documented repeated domestic disputes, police responses, and legal cases involving allegations of abuse. These incidents became part of the public record and remain among the most thoroughly documented aspects of Rodriguez’s life.
The relationship highlighted the contrast between Brown’s extraordinary artistic reputation and the personal struggles that often unfolded away from the stage. While Brown continued to perform and record music, his legal problems increasingly attracted public attention throughout the late 1980s and early 1990s.
Rodriguez rarely sought publicity herself. Instead, media coverage generally portrayed her through the lens of her marriage and its difficulties rather than as an independent public figure.

Death
Adrienne Rodriguez died in January 1996 at the age reported in contemporary accounts.
Published reports generally agree that she died following cosmetic surgery and that heart-related medical complications were involved. Beyond those broad facts, many additional details repeated online lack consistent verification.
Her death generated renewed media attention because of her connection to James Brown. Some later articles introduced speculation about the circumstances surrounding her passing, but there is no verified public evidence establishing criminal wrongdoing.
The responsible approach is to distinguish between documented medical reports and theories that remain unsupported.
